Heterogeneous "Nanorust" containing cobalt oxide has been developed for the visible light assisted oxidation of thiols to disulfides using molecular oxygen as an oxidant under alkaline free conditions and therefore more environmental 10 freindly. Pyrolysis of heterogenized tetrasulfonated cobalt (II) phthalocyanine (CoPcS) supported on mesoporous ceria (CeO 2 ) transforms it into a novel heterogeneous "Nanorust" containing CoO x -C,N@CeO 2 which exhibited higher catalytic activity than the homogeneous CoPcS as well as ceria 15 immobilized CoPcS catalyst. Importantly, these catalysts could easily be recovered and recycled for several runs, which makes the process greener and cost-effective.
